Description
I'm trying to change the size of my ComboBox border in the TextBox, I just set a BorderThickness value and it will be applied in the normal TextBox, IsMouseOver and IsPressed in the TextBox.
In the ComboBox this does not apply, when defining a BorderThickness it only applies only in the normal ComboBox, IsMouseOver and IsPressed are of the standard size.
